MLM logic (binary, matrix, or unilevel) is mathematically complex. If a calculation error occurs in a nulled script, you have no developer to turn to for a fix, which can crash your entire business model. Legal and Reputation Issues:

Nulled scripts almost always contain obfuscated code (Base64 encoded strings) that hide malicious scripts. These can include: that locks your files. Adware that redirects your users to shady websites. Keyloggers that steal your admin credentials. 📉 Zero Support or Updates
